Oceanfront vs Grey Blue
Oceanfront (Benjamin Moore) and Grey Blue (RAL Classic) come from different manufacturers. Hue-wise, Oceanfront belongs to the blue family and Grey Blue to the blue-grey family. The 60-point LRV gap — 67 for Oceanfront vs 7 for Grey Blue — means Oceanfront will open up a space more effectively. A ΔE of 56.9 puts these firmly in different territory — two distinct design choices rather than close alternatives.
